Course structure

• Exploring the Southern Landscape
• Understanding Southern Literature and Ecology
• Ecocriticism and Environmental Justice in Southern Literature
• Key Themes in Southern Environmental Writing
• The Influence of Place on Southern Literature
• Environmental Ethics in Southern Writing
• Race, Class, and Gender in Southern Ecological Literature
• Climate Change and the South
• Southern Conservation and Preservation Movements
• Writing and Rewriting the Southern Environment
